Courtney Erin Roush

Courtney Erin (Clark) Roush, 41, of Findlay, passed away Friday, Dec. 20, 2024, in Hancock County. She was born March 17, 1983, in Cleveland, the daughter of Joseph H. Clark and Susan M. (Johnston) Clark. Both parents survive, Joe and Jeanne Clark in Chardon, and Susan Clark in Findlay.

Courtney taught Kindergarten for Findlay City Schools for many years. She received her bachelor's degree from Ohio University and her master's in reading education. She was involved with AYA, a group dedicated to helping young people cope with cancer. She loved being a Mom, and spending time with her two children and family, medical research, teaching, blogging, cooking, fashion, crafts, and home decorating. She will be missed by all who loved and knew her.

Surviving Courtney are her children, Lola Jean Roush and Clark Patrick Roush; her sister, Megan Corrao; her half sisters, Natalie Clark and Molly Clark. Her former husband, Aaron Roush survives as well.

Friends may call at St. Michael the Archangel Catholic Church, 750 Bright Rd. Findlay Ohio, 45840, Friday, Jan. 3, 2025, at 10 a.m. for visitation, Funeral Mass at 11 a.m.

Memorial contributions may be made to The Emily Program-Mayo Clinic.
